News Release: Pay Parking at Sooke Potholes

August 7, 2020
[Sooke, BC]

Pay parking will be in effect at Sooke Potholes Parking Lot #1 starting August 13, 2020.

BC Parks relinquished the parking lot and all associated assets to the District of Sooke on April 1, 2020. The District of Sooke has contracted Robbins Parking to install and manage paid parking on the site, with revenues collected from parking fees used to offset the cost of park services. This is a new meter in addition to existing CRD Sooke Potholes pay parking at CRD parking Lots 1, 2 and 3. Parking is free at all other Sooke parks and trails.

The cost of parking is $2.25 per day or $20 for a season’s pass. The on-site ticket dispensers accept coins and credit cards. You may also purchase a ticket or seasonal pass using the Honk Mobile system, which has a web-based platform and a downloadable app.

The parking pass uses a pay-by-plate system whereby the parking pass is associated with a specific vehicle. You do not need to display a pass in your vehicle.

Acquiring this space as a municipal park provides easy access to a beautiful, freshwater beach in the iconic Sooke Potholes. Considered the “first section of potholes” the pools are smaller, relatively shallow, and contain several gravel beaches. The District of Sooke is excited to list this well-known jewel among its park assets.

Visitors are reminded that the Sooke Potholes are open sunrise to sunset. Parking is free during the off-season (October 1 to April 30).
